The OB2269CP Datasheet is an essential document for anyone designing or working with power supplies. It provides comprehensive information about the OB2269CP integrated circuit (IC), a highly integrated current mode PWM controller optimized for high-performance, low standby power AC/DC offline flyback converter applications. The OB2269CP Datasheet serves as a comprehensive reference guide, detailing the IC’s electrical characteristics, application circuits, and operational principles. It’s the go-to source for understanding how the OB2269CP functions as a PWM controller, which is the brain behind many modern power supplies. The datasheet is the cornerstone for successful circuit design and ensuring optimal performance of your power supply. The information helps engineers determine the right components and configuration for their specific power requirements. Here are some key elements it typically covers:
- Detailed pinout diagrams, explaining the function of each pin.
- Absolute maximum ratings, defining safe operating limits to prevent damage.
- Electrical characteristics under various operating conditions.
The datasheet also dives into the inner workings of the OB2269CP. You’ll find information about its start-up current, operating frequency, and protection features. These features are critical for ensuring the reliability and safety of the power supply. For instance, over-voltage protection (OVP), over-current protection (OCP), and over-temperature protection (OTP) are often described in detail, including their trigger thresholds and response times. Understanding these features allows designers to build robust power supplies that can withstand various fault conditions. Beyond technical specifications, the OB2269CP Datasheet offers example application circuits. These circuits provide a starting point for designers and demonstrate how to connect the OB2269CP to external components to create a functional power supply. The datasheet often includes detailed calculations for selecting the values of these external components, such as resistors, capacitors, and inductors. These examples significantly speed up the design process and reduce the risk of errors. The datasheet will also detail important design considerations such as PCB layout techniques to minimize noise and ensure stable operation. Understanding these considerations is essential for achieving optimal performance and minimizing electromagnetic interference (EMI).
